
A Kansas City Business Journal article covers the first Kansas City Startup Crawl.
“Mardi Gras beads and creative head wear — including a Viking helmet — mingled with entrepreneurship-minded Kansas Citians on Friday night in a college-like mixer aimed at highlighting the local startup scene.
The area’s first “Startup Crawl” drew roughly 400 people to the six-stop event, a collaboration between Red Nova Labs and five other entities, said Carrie Royce, the chief planner for the event.
Red Nova, a Web marketing think tank in Westwood, Kan., partnered with KC Startup Village, the Ewing Marion Kauffman Foundation, Think Big Partners, OfficePort and BetaBlox to showcase roughly 50 startups, said Royce, Red Nova’s chief marketing officer.”
